Defining BDM Meaning: Roles, Functions, and Career Path

The abbreviation "BDM" frequently surfaces in the business world, but what does it actually mean? Broadly, BDM stands for Business Development Specialist, a crucial role within a company focused on driving growth. Their essential obligations generally encompass identifying new opportunities, building relationships with potential customers, and implementing strategies to increase sales. A BDM might be responsible with assessing industry dynamics, finalizing deals, and advocating the company's services. The professional path for a BDM often begins with a background in sales, followed by expertise in business development. Advancement may lead to Lead Business Development roles, or potentially into management positions within the broader company.

Understanding BDM vs. BDMG: Key Variations Explained

While both Business Development Managers (Business Development Specialists) and Business Development Management Groups (Business Development Management Teams) play critical roles in driving growth, their scope and structure differ considerably. A BD Exec is typically an professional responsible for securing new business prospects and nurturing client relationships – they are a proactive force within a company. Conversely, a BDMG represents a larger team or division dedicated to managing and overseeing the entire business expansion process. Think of the BDM as the primary scout, while the BDMG provides the strategic map and backing for multiple Business Development Executives. Therefore, one is a function, and the other is a department.
